New I/O-IPC for WAGO-I/O-SYSTEM 750/753
The I/O-IPC is the ideal embedded-PC platform for machine-oriented use in the industrial environment. It can be used as a communication gateway and an integrated Web server enables operation via intranet or Internet. For communication with higher-level systems and the IT world, the I/O-IPC has two completely-independent Fast Ethernet interfaces, 2xUSB, RS-232 and a CompactFlash interface. The use of a DVI interface for direct connection of a monitor is especially worth mentioning. Optional interfaces for PROFIBUS DP and CANopen are provided for the fieldbus communication. Nearly all the more than 400 input and output modules from the portfolio of the WAGO-I/O-SYSTEM can be used with the I/O-IPC.
Although the I/O-IPC has a complete Linux operating system, with the IEC 61131-3-based software WAGO-I/O-PRO CAA, it offers a programming and development environment that is familiar to the automator from CoDeSys CAA. Besides programming in 5 IEC languages, a visualization can be conveniently created using integrated visualization editors. Integrated configurators are available for easy configuration of optionally available fieldbus connections (PROFIBUS DP, CANopen). With the WAGO distribution available for the first time, the Linux programming expert can modify the operating system at any time and decide whether or not which features should be incorporated into the system.
The fanless and passively cooled DIN rail-mountable PC offers high computing power in the smallest spaces possible. It is scalable from Geode 266MHz via Celeron 600MHz up to Pentium M 1.4GHz. No movable data memories have been used in order to secure the PC against vibrations. A retain memory is available for non-volatile storage of PLC variables. The built-in real-time clock is buffered by a battery.
